Fire Damage Reconstruction in Scottsdale, AZ
Fire damage reconstruction services involve restoring properties affected by fire incidents, including damage to structures, walls, ceilings, flooring, and other building components. These services cover a variety of projects such as smoke and soot cleanup, structural repairs, removal of debris, and rebuilding or refurbishing affected areas. Property owners typically seek this type of service after experiencing a fire to help recover their home’s safety, appearance, and functionality, ensuring the property is safe and habitable again.

Common Fire Damage Reconstruction Jobs
Fire Damage Restoration - involves cleaning and restoring property affected by smoke and soot.
Structural Repair - includes rebuilding or repairing damaged framing, walls, and roofing.
Content Cleaning - focuses on restoring personal belongings and household items impacted by fire.
Smoke Odor Removal - eliminates persistent odors from walls, furniture, and textiles.
Debris Removal - involves clearing burnt materials and debris from the property site.
Fire Damage Assessment - provides an evaluation of the extent of damage to plan effective restoration.
Fire Damage Reconstruction Questions
What does fire damage reconstruction involve? It includes cleaning, repairing, and restoring affected areas to return the property to its pre-fire condition.
Which parts of a property can be restored after a fire? Structural elements, walls, flooring, and personal belongings can often be repaired or replaced as needed.
Is fire damage reconstruction necessary for minor fires? Even small fires can cause hidden damage that requires professional assessment and restoration.
What should homeowners know before starting fire damage repairs? Proper cleanup and restoration are essential to ensure safety and prevent further issues like mold or structural problems.
